I thought this clip from an article entitled “Logos, Flags, and Escutcheons” was particularly fascinating when you have time it would be good to read the whole article:
“Here’s what a logo is and does:
A logo is a flag, a signature, an escutcheon.
A logo doesn’t sell (directly), it identifies.
A logo is rarely a description of a business.
A logo derives its meaning from the quality of the thing it symbolizes, not the other way around.
A logo is less important than the product it signifies; what it means is more important that what it looks like….
…A well designed logo, in the end, is a reflection of the business it symbolizes. It connotes a thoughtful and purposeful enterprise, and mirrors the quality of its products and services. It is good public relations-a harbinger of good will.
It says “We care.”

Yesterday Google unveiled its new commerce search feature for its users. I think it is important to note that this is a growing trend. Google is essentially taking a page from smaller more vertical search engines that provide more category centric search results, in order to increase its relevancy online.
How does Google Commerce Search work?
Essentially Google is experimenting with ways to organize its content. There is real benefit to more vertical search and Google understands it. You see by organizing the web into broad but search focused categories such Commerce Google is enabling its users to find more of what is relevant to them on the web. Moving forward this also enables Google to filter search engine results pages in a much more meaningful way.
Take for example a search feature that was organized around News, now users could filter their interests even further to filter National, International, and Economic News. There’s a huge cost benefit to Google in terms providing even more relevant ad placements. The more relevant Googles content becomes the more Ad Agencies and Businesses alike will be willing to invest in Google Search Products. Essentially because the demographics for those audiences has become much more meaningful. In many ways this is a lessons learned from their interest in national online news publications which sell their ad space based upon content space within their online news publications.
